Tentative Agreement with Department Chairs Council

This week the College and the DCC arrived at agreement on a new collective bargaining agreement that I will recommend to the Board of Trustees for approval at the December 13th board meeting.

I have personally congratulated the chief negotiators Darlene Alioto and Dianna Gonzales for the achievement of this “win-win” agreement. My gratitude extends to all of the members of the negotiating team and especially all of the department chairs for their openness and hard work as we walk together to create a sustainable future for the college.

Special Board of Trustees Study Session on December 4th, 4PM @ Chinatown/North Beach

If it is possible to enjoy a Board of Trustees meeting, these special study sessions certainly are it!

These are not regular business meetings of the Board but rather study sessions devoted to a focused topic for the Board to receive more detailed reports and to engage in extended discussion and dialogue in public. Last year the Board held study sessions on the Path to 32,000 FTES, the Facilities Master Plan and the Technology Plan. This year we recently had a study session on a proposed Facilities Bond to fund the construction of the Facilities Master Plan. We are all grateful to the Board for its commitment to transparency and support of these study sessions.

Next week, the Board will focus on the topic of the student-centered class schedule and the directly related issue of the 2018-2019 budget. All are welcome.
